Noun(1) the work of providing treatment for or attending to someone or something(2) judiciousness in avoiding harm or danger(3) an anxious feeling(4) a cause for feeling concern(5) attention and management implying responsibility for safety(6) activity involved in maintaining something in good working order(7) the work of caring for or attending to someone or something(8) activity involved in maintaining something in good workingorder(9) personal interest(10) concern(11) carefulness(12) attention to detail(13) custody of person(14) usually child
Verb(1) feel concern or interest(2) provide care for(3) prefer or wish to do something(4) be in charge of, act on, or dispose of(5) be concerned with(6) be in charge of(7) act on(8) or dispose of(9) regard highly(10) tend to

(1) he spilled some despite his care(2) she handled the book with care(3) she takes special care of her clothes(4) A summons of driving without due care and consideration was taken into account.(5) the care of the elderly(6) he has numerous animals to care for(7) Every task was undertaken with great care and attention to detail.(8) You are my friend, and I care a lot about you, even if I haven't really shown it lately.(9) I don't care whether it works or not(10) Wash your garment with care and avoid scrubbing excessively to prevent damaging it.(11) Easy access to research on improving safety may help doctors and other health professionals make care safer.(12) he was taken into care(13) These nurses work with local family doctors and public health nurses bringing vital care and support.(14) would you care for some tea?(15) If we do it now we'll still be friends who care a lot about each other, but also have the ability to go out with other people.(16) I don't care what she says
